实时数据驱动:构建高效客户端新范式
|
在数字化进程不断加速的今天,客户端应用正面临前所未有的挑战与机遇。用户对响应速度、信息准确性和交互体验的要求日益提高,传统的静态数据加载模式已难以满足需求。实时数据驱动应运而生,成为构建新一代高效客户端的核心范式。 实时数据驱动意味着客户端不再被动等待服务器返回数据,而是通过持续连接和即时更新机制,动态获取最新信息。无论是股票行情、社交动态,还是导航路线变化,用户都能在毫秒级时间内获得最新状态。这种“所见即所得”的体验,极大提升了应用的可用性与用户黏性。 实现这一范式的关键在于底层通信技术的革新。WebSocket、Server-Sent Events 等长连接协议取代了传统 HTTP 轮询,显著降低延迟并减少网络开销。同时,客户端引入增量更新机制,仅同步数据变更部分,避免全量重载,有效节省带宽与资源。 在架构层面,客户端需具备智能缓存与状态管理能力。通过本地存储最近有效的数据,并结合时间戳与版本号判断是否需要更新,系统可在网络波动或离线时依然提供流畅体验。一旦连接恢复,自动补发缺失数据,实现无缝衔接。 开发者也需转变思维,从“请求-响应”转向“订阅-推送”。通过事件监听与数据流处理模型(如 RxJS、Flux 架构),客户端能以更优雅的方式应对复杂的数据流动。这不仅提升代码可维护性,也增强了系统的可扩展性。
2026AI模拟图,仅供参考 当实时数据成为基础能力,客户端不再只是信息的展示窗口,而演变为动态感知、主动响应的智能终端。它让应用真正“活”起来,为用户提供连续、精准、即时的服务体验。在未来的数字生态中,实时数据驱动不仅是技术趋势,更是构建高效、可信、有温度的客户端新范式。(编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

